svn forbidden error

Hey all,

 I've configured subversion 1.8.10 from source with the serf configuration
option.

 Everything seemed to go smoothly. But when I try to do a checkout from my
repository I get this error:

[root@aozmpwslp004la ~]# svn co http://$(hostname
-i)/svn/localmedia/applications/elections
svn: E175013: Unable to connect to a repository at URL '
http://xx.xx.xx.xx/svn/localmedia/applications/elections'
svn: E175013: Access to '/svn/localmedia/applications/elections' forbidden


In my apache configuration I have the following entry:

<Directory /var/www/svn>
   Options +Indexes
   AllowOverride All
   Order allow,deny
   Allow From all
   AuthType Basic
   AuthName "Web SVN Browser"
   AuthUserFile /var/www/svn/svn-auth-file
   AuthzSVNAccessFile /var/www/svn/accessfile
   Require valid-user
  </Directory>

  Alias /svn /var/www/svn

And this is what I'm seeing in the apache error logs:

[Thu Jan 08 15:47:27 2015] [error] [client xx.xx.xx.xx] client denied by
server configuration: /var/www/svn/localmedia/applications

Can I get some advice on how I can get past this error?

Re: svn forbidden error

Posted by Tim Dunphy <bl...@gmail.com>.
It was actually a Location directive I. Apache. I had to do an Allow from IP address in that block in order to solve the problem.
